The factors of 28 are:

1, 2, 4, 7, 14, 28

The factors of 42 are:

1, 2, 3, 6, 7, 14, 21, 42

The factors of 63 are:

1, 3, 7, 9, 21, 63

How many protons and nuetrons does nickel 63 have?

Nickel-63 has 28 protons, as all nickel isotopes do, since the atomic number of nickel is 28. It has 35 neutrons, which is calculated by subtracting the atomic number from the mass number (63 - 28 = 35). Therefore, nickel-63 contains 28 protons and 35 neutrons.
